FeedbackIQ vs. Productboard
Product management platform
Productboard is a PM system of record. Research repository, feature matrices, Jira/Linear sync, internal roadmaps. It's where the product team lives before anything hits engineering.

The FeedbackIQ case
Productboard stops at the handoff. FeedbackIQ picks up after it. Installing both isn't crazy — Productboard for strategy, FeedbackIQ for the 40% of tickets that are 'small, obvious, go.'

The Productboard case
If your product org runs on 'insights → ideas → features,' Productboard is designed around that abstraction layer. Better upward reporting, richer segmentation.

Verdict
Different jobs. Productboard is for deciding what to build. FeedbackIQ is for actually shipping the easy 40% so your PMs can focus on the hard 60%.
